Delhi Chief Minister Rekha Gupta took a jibe at the Opposition, saying they criticised her after she adopted their own tone amid a political slugfest following the presentation of the Delhi budget.

Bahut khafa hai mere lehza badlne se, jab unhi ke lehze me baat ki [They are very upset that my tone has changed, but I only started speaking in their tone] It is not in their fate to sit on the ruling side,” Rekha Gupta said.

The Delhi chief minister also accused the opposition of relentlessly finding faults despite what she described as a “big and substantial” budget for the national capital.

She said, “Such a big budget came for Delhi, yet they left no stone unturned in finding faults. On Twitter and in the media, they are claiming that Delhi is being ruined. If a good and substantial budget has been presented, it should be a reason for happiness. Everything will be clear in a few days.”

Rekha Gupta also pointed at cutting down the Delhi government’s dependency on assistance from the Centre.

“It is possible that there may be no need for central assistance. If the leakage they have caused is stopped, then things can be managed,” she said.

The remarks come as AAP’s ‘Chori Bandh’ slogan echoed through the session, with members demanding transparency and accountability in financial allocations. The Opposition also raised doubts over allocation of funds.

Leader of the Opposition in the Delhi Legislative Assembly Atishi said, “”The budget session is to present budget and hold a discussion on budget, but yesterday, when the list of business for today came, only one hour was allotted for discussion on budget…I want to ask the BJP, what are you hiding? Why don’t you want a discussion on budget?… This clearly shows there is something wrong. I have written to Speaker Vijender Gupta and demanded at least two days for discussions on the budget.”
